- We here at tekMate are fans of the Chromebook. They provide a simple, and cheap, computer for people who don't want to be Computer Scientists, and just want a computer to be a simple and useful tool.
- The ChromeBook advantage:
- Cheap - New Zealand prices range from around $350 to $600 (around $US200-250 if you buy online).
- Minimal set-up - You need a Google account, then just plug it in, set your Wifi password and sign-on.
- Simple - it's just a Google Chrome Web Browser. No backups needed. No anti virus needed. No checking for updates. No additional software to purchase. Just use it.
The only disadvantage is that you can't run much 'standard' PC software - unless it is on the web. That's where we come in - we can show you how to do most things, usually for free (the software - not us!).
